The Science Behind Breath and Movement
When you engage in aerobic activities such as running, cycling, or swimming, your body demands more oxygen to fuel the muscles. This increased demand triggers a physiological response that sharpens the efficiency of the respiratory system. Over time, the lungs become more adept at extracting oxygen from the air, while the heart pumps blood more effectively, delivering oxygenated blood to working muscles with greater speed.
This process is not just about performance—it’s about adaptation. The body learns to breathe more deeply and rhythmically, which can lead to long-term improvements in lung capacity and breathing control. It's like training a muscle: the more you use it, the stronger it becomes.
Real-World Impact: From Gym to Everyday Life
Consider a runner who starts with short, slow jogs and gradually builds up to longer distances. As their aerobic capacity increases, they notice that breathing feels easier during runs, and even everyday tasks like climbing stairs or carrying groceries feel less taxing. This shift isn't just about fitness—it's about reclaiming control over one's breath, which can have a calming effect on the nervous system.
In clinical settings, patients recovering from respiratory conditions often find that structured aerobic exercise helps them regain strength and confidence in their breathing. For instance, individuals with chronic obstructive pulmonary disease (COPD) may experience reduced shortness of breath after consistent participation in low-impact aerobic routines. This underscores the therapeutic potential of movement beyond mere physical exertion.

Beyond the Physical: Mental and Emotional Benefits
The relationship between breathing and mental state is profound. Deep, controlled breathing has been shown to reduce stress, enhance focus, and promote emotional balance. When combined with aerobic exercise, this dual benefit can create a powerful synergy. The rhythmic nature of movement—whether it's the steady cadence of a bicycle or the fluid motion of swimming—can naturally guide the breath into a more efficient pattern.
For many, this leads to a meditative quality in their workouts. The act of moving and breathing becomes a form of mindfulness, where each inhale and exhale is part of a larger, harmonious process. This can be especially valuable for those seeking ways to manage anxiety or improve sleep quality.
Practical Tips for Enhancing Respiratory Efficiency
To maximize the benefits of aerobic exercise on breathing, consider the following strategies:
- Start slow: Begin with moderate-intensity activities to allow the body to adapt gradually.
- Focus on form: Proper posture and technique can optimize lung expansion and oxygen intake.
- Breathe consistently: Try to maintain a steady breathing rhythm throughout the workout, matching it to your movement pace.
- Incorporate variety: Mixing different types of aerobic exercises can challenge the respiratory system in new ways, promoting overall adaptability.
These practices are not just for elite athletes—they are accessible to anyone looking to improve their health and vitality.
